CDSS Alert Management Console

Aim — To work a live Clinical Decision Support System alert queue as the on-call clinical pharmacist — investigating each alert against the patient record, judging its true clinical severity, taking the correct action, and managing alert fatigue without dismissing the alerts that matter.

Your shift

You are the on-call clinical pharmacist covering the CDSS alert queue at CityCare Digital Hospital. Alerts arrive as prescribers write. Your job is not to clear the queue — it is to make sure the alerts that matter are acted on, and that the ones that do not are dismissed for a defensible reason.

  1. The severity the system assigns is not always the clinical severity. Some alerts are over-graded; at least one is under-graded and will harm a patient if you trust the badge.
  2. Nothing in the patient record is shown until you open it. Allergies, current medicines, labs and conditions each need a click — and what you open is recorded.
  3. Deciding an alert without opening the record raises your Alert Fatigue Index. Doing it repeatedly is how real pharmacists miss real harm.
  4. The Patient Safety Index falls only when a decision could actually harm the patient in front of you.
  5. The shift lasts 20 minutes. Alerts left unhandled when it ends are scored as dismissed without review.

At the end of the shift the console advances 24 hours and shows you what happened to every patient.
